2016-02-18 | Maarten Lankhorst | drm/i915: Use atomic state to obtain load detection... Signed-off-by: Maarten Lankhorst <maarten.lankhorst@linux.intel... |
commit | commitdiff | tree |
2016-02-16 | Maarten Lankhorst | drm/i915: Lock mode_config.mutex in intel_display_resume. Signed-off-by: Maarten Lankhorst <maarten.lankhorst@linux.intel... |
commit | commitdiff | tree |
2016-02-16 | Maarten Lankhorst | drm/i915: Fix some minor issues with atomic cdclk. Signed-off-by: Maarten Lankhorst <maarten.lankhorst@linux.intel... |
commit | commitdiff | tree |
2016-02-16 | Maarten Lankhorst | drm/i915: Use atomic helpers for suspend, v2. Signed-off-by: Maarten Lankhorst <maarten.lankhorst@linux.intel... |
commit | commitdiff | tree |
2016-02-15 | Maarten Lankhorst | drm/i915: Clear shared dpll based on old state, v2. Signed-off-by: Maarten Lankhorst <maarten.lankhorst@linux.intel... |
commit | commitdiff | tree |
2016-02-08 | Maarten Lankhorst | drm/i915: Do not disable cxsr when crtc is disabled. Signed-off-by: Maarten Lankhorst <maarten.lankhorst@linux.intel... |
commit | commitdiff | tree |
2016-02-08 | Maarten Lankhorst | drm/i915: Remove atomic.pre_disable_primary. Signed-off-by: Maarten Lankhorst <maarten.lankhorst@linux.intel... |
commit | commitdiff | tree |
2016-02-08 | Maarten Lankhorst | drm/i915: Remove intel_crtc->atomic.disable_ips. Signed-off-by: Maarten Lankhorst <maarten.lankhorst@linux.intel... |
commit | commitdiff | tree |
2016-01-11 | Maarten Lankhorst | drm/i915: Widen return value for reservation_object_wait_tim... Signed-off-by: Maarten Lankhorst <maarten.lankhorst@linux.intel... |
commit | commitdiff | tree |
2016-01-07 | Maarten Lankhorst | drm/i915: Remove commit_plane function pointer. Signed-off-by: Maarten Lankhorst <maarten.lankhorst@linux.intel... |
commit | commitdiff | tree |
2016-01-07 | Maarten Lankhorst | drm/i915: Use plane state for primary plane updates. Signed-off-by: Maarten Lankhorst <maarten.lankhorst@linux.intel... |
commit | commitdiff | tree |
2016-01-07 | Maarten Lankhorst | drm/i915: Use the plane state for cursor updates. Signed-off-by: Maarten Lankhorst <maarten.lankhorst@linux.intel... |
commit | commitdiff | tree |
2016-01-07 | Maarten Lankhorst | drm/i915: Make disable_cursor_plane similar to commit_cursor... Signed-off-by: Maarten Lankhorst <maarten.lankhorst@linux.intel... |
commit | commitdiff | tree |
2016-01-07 | Maarten Lankhorst | drm/i915: Remove some visibility checks from intel_crtc_upda... Signed-off-by: Maarten Lankhorst <maarten.lankhorst@linux.intel... |
commit | commitdiff | tree |
2016-01-07 | Maarten Lankhorst | drm/i915: Do not use commit_plane for sprite planes. Signed-off-by: Maarten Lankhorst <maarten.lankhorst@linux.intel... |
commit | commitdiff | tree |
2016-01-07 | Maarten Lankhorst | drm/i915: Use passed plane state for sprite planes... Signed-off-by: Maarten Lankhorst <maarten.lankhorst@linux.intel... |
commit | commitdiff | tree |
2016-01-07 | Matt Roper | drm/i915: Add two-stage ILK-style watermark programming... Cc: Maarten Lankhorst <maarten.lankhorst@linux.intel... Signed-off-by: Maarten Lankhorst <maarten.lankhorst@linux.intel... |
commit | commitdiff | tree |
2016-01-06 | Maarten Lankhorst | drm/i915: Allow fuzzy matching in intel_compare_link_m_n Signed-off-by: Maarten Lankhorst <maarten.lankhorst@linux.intel... |
commit | commitdiff | tree |
2016-01-06 | Matt Roper | drm/i915: Sanitize watermarks after hardware state... Cc: Maarten Lankhorst <maarten.lankhorst@linux.intel... Signed-off-by: Maarten Lankhorst <maarten.lankhorst@linux.intel... |
commit | commitdiff | tree |
2016-01-06 | Matt Roper | drm/i915: Add extra paranoia to ILK watermark calculations Signed-off-by: Maarten Lankhorst <maarten.lankhorst@linux.intel... |
commit | commitdiff | tree |
2016-01-06 | Matt Roper | drm/i915: Convert hsw_compute_linetime_wm to use in... Signed-off-by: Maarten Lankhorst <maarten.lankhorst@linux.intel... |
commit | commitdiff | tree |
2016-01-06 | Matt Roper | drm/i915: Setup clipped src/dest coordinates during... Signed-off-by: Maarten Lankhorst <maarten.lankhorst@linux.intel... |
commit | commitdiff | tree |
2015-12-22 | Maarten Lankhorst | drm/i915: Calculate visibility in check_plane correctly... Signed-off-by: Maarten Lankhorst <maarten.lankhorst@linux.intel... |
commit | commitdiff | tree |
2015-12-22 | Maarten Lankhorst | drm/i915: Keep track of the cdclk as if all crtc's... Signed-off-by: Maarten Lankhorst <maarten.lankhorst@linux.intel... |
commit | commitdiff | tree |
2015-12-22 | Maarten Lankhorst | drm/i915: Do not acquire crtc state to check clock... Signed-off-by: Maarten Lankhorst <maarten.lankhorst@linux.intel... |
commit | commitdiff | tree |
2015-12-22 | Maarten Lankhorst | drm/i915/skl: Do not allow scaling when crtc is disabled. Signed-off-by: Maarten Lankhorst <maarten.lankhorst@linux.intel... |
commit | commitdiff | tree |
2015-12-07 | Maarten Lankhorst | drm/i915: Remove double wait_for_vblank on broadwell. Signed-off-by: Maarten Lankhorst <maarten.lankhorst@linux.intel... |
commit | commitdiff | tree |
2015-12-07 | Maarten Lankhorst | drm/i915/skl: Update watermarks before the crtc is... Signed-off-by: Maarten Lankhorst <maarten.lankhorst@linux.intel... |
commit | commitdiff | tree |
2015-12-07 | Maarten Lankhorst | drm/i915: Calculate watermark related members in the... Signed-off-by: Maarten Lankhorst <maarten.lankhorst@linux.intel... |
commit | commitdiff | tree |
2015-12-07 | Maarten Lankhorst | drm/i915: Move disable_cxsr to the crtc_state. Signed-off-by: Maarten Lankhorst <maarten.lankhorst@linux.intel... |
commit | commitdiff | tree |
2015-12-03 | Maarten Lankhorst | drm/i915: Handle cdclk limits on broadwell. Signed-off-by: Maarten Lankhorst <maarten.lankhorst@linux.intel... |
commit | commitdiff | tree |
2015-12-03 | Alex Goins | i915: wait for fence in prepare_plane_fb Signed-off-by: Maarten Lankhorst <maarten.lankhorst@linux.intel... |
commit | commitdiff | tree |
2015-12-03 | Alex Goins | i915: wait for fence in mmio_flip_work_func Signed-off-by: Maarten Lankhorst <maarten.lankhorst@linux.intel... |
commit | commitdiff | tree |
2015-11-10 | Paulo Zanoni | drm/i915: remove in_dbg_master check from intel_fbc.c Signed-off-by: Maarten Lankhorst <maarten.lankhorst@linux.intel... |
commit | commitdiff | tree |
2015-11-10 | Paulo Zanoni | drm/i915: clarify that checking the FB stride for CFB... Signed-off-by: Maarten Lankhorst <maarten.lankhorst@linux.intel... |
commit | commitdiff | tree |
2015-11-10 | Paulo Zanoni | drm/i915: remove too-frequent FBC debug message Signed-off-by: Maarten Lankhorst <maarten.lankhorst@linux.intel... |
commit | commitdiff | tree |
2015-11-10 | Paulo Zanoni | drm/i915: refactor FBC deactivation at init Signed-off-by: Maarten Lankhorst <maarten.lankhorst@linux.intel... |
commit | commitdiff | tree |
2015-11-10 | Paulo Zanoni | drm/i915: don't disable_fbc() if FBC is already disabled Signed-off-by: Maarten Lankhorst <maarten.lankhorst@linux.intel... |
commit | commitdiff | tree |
2015-11-10 | Paulo Zanoni | drm/i915: fix the __intel_fbc_update() comments Signed-off-by: Maarten Lankhorst <maarten.lankhorst@linux.intel... |
commit | commitdiff | tree |
2015-11-10 | Paulo Zanoni | drm/i915: use struct intel_crtc *crtc at __intel_fbc_update() Signed-off-by: Maarten Lankhorst <maarten.lankhorst@linux.intel... |
commit | commitdiff | tree |
2015-11-10 | Paulo Zanoni | drm/i915: extract crtc_is_valid() on the FBC code Signed-off-by: Maarten Lankhorst <maarten.lankhorst@linux.intel... |
commit | commitdiff | tree |
2015-11-10 | Paulo Zanoni | drm/i915: remove unnecessary check for crtc->primary->fb Signed-off-by: Maarten Lankhorst <maarten.lankhorst@linux.intel... |
commit | commitdiff | tree |
2015-11-10 | Paulo Zanoni | drm/i915: extract fbc_on_pipe_a_only() Signed-off-by: Maarten Lankhorst <maarten.lankhorst@linux.intel... |
commit | commitdiff | tree |
2015-11-10 | Paulo Zanoni | drm/i915: rename intel_fbc_nuke to intel_fbc_recompress Signed-off-by: Maarten Lankhorst <maarten.lankhorst@linux.intel... |
commit | commitdiff | tree |
2015-11-10 | Paulo Zanoni | drm/i915: remove newline from a no_fbc_reason message Signed-off-by: Maarten Lankhorst <maarten.lankhorst@linux.intel... |
commit | commitdiff | tree |
2015-11-04 | Paulo Zanoni | drm/i915: change no_fbc_reason from enum to string Signed-off-by: Maarten Lankhorst <maarten.lankhorst@linux.intel... |
commit | commitdiff | tree |
2015-11-02 | Maarten Lankhorst | drm/i915: Wait for object idle without locks in atomic_commi... Signed-off-by: Maarten Lankhorst <maarten.lankhorst@linux.intel... |
commit | commitdiff | tree |
2015-11-02 | Maarten Lankhorst | drm/i915: Change locking for struct_mutex, v3. Signed-off-by: Maarten Lankhorst <maarten.lankhorst@linux.intel... |
commit | commitdiff | tree |
2015-11-02 | Maarten Lankhorst | drm/i915: Make wait_for_flips interruptible. Signed-off-by: Maarten Lankhorst <maarten.lankhorst@linux.intel... |
commit | commitdiff | tree |
2015-11-02 | Robert Fekete | drm/i915: Add extra plane information in debugfs. Signed-off-by: Maarten Lankhorst <maarten.lankhorst@linux.intel... |
commit | commitdiff | tree |
2015-10-21 | Maarten Lankhorst | drm/i915: Do not wait for flips in intel_crtc_disable_noatomic. Signed-off-by: Maarten Lankhorst <maarten.lankhorst@linux.intel... |
commit | commitdiff | tree |
2014-10-01 | Maarten Lankhorst | drm/nouveau: export reservation_object from dmabuf... Signed-off-by: Maarten Lankhorst <maarten.lankhorst@canonical.com> |
commit | commitdiff | tree |
2014-09-30 | Maarten Lankhorst | drm/ttm: add reservation_object as argument to ttm_bo_init Signed-off-by: Maarten Lankhorst <maarten.lankhorst@canonical.com> |
commit | commitdiff | tree |
2014-09-30 | Maarten Lankhorst | drm: Pass dma-buf as argument to gem_prime_import_sg_table Signed-off-by: Maarten Lankhorst <maarten.lankhorst@canonical.com> |
commit | commitdiff | tree |
2014-09-30 | Maarten Lankhorst | drm/nouveau: assign fence_chan->name correctly Signed-off-by: Maarten Lankhorst <maarten.lankhorst@canonical.com> |
commit | commitdiff | tree |
2014-09-30 | Maarten Lankhorst | drm/nouveau: specify if interruptible wait is desired... Signed-off-by: Maarten Lankhorst <maarten.lankhorst@canonical.com> |
commit | commitdiff | tree |
2014-09-30 | Maarten Lankhorst | drm/nouveau: bump driver patchlevel to 1.2.1 Signed-off-by: Maarten Lankhorst <maarten.lankhorst@canonical.com> |
commit | commitdiff | tree |
2014-09-03 | Maarten Lankhorst | drm/qxl: Fix crash in eviction from qxl_release_fence_buffer... Signed-off-by: Maarten Lankhorst <maarten.lankhorst@canonical.com> |
commit | commitdiff | tree |
2014-09-03 | Maarten Lankhorst | drm/qxl: fix gaping memory hole Signed-off-by: Maarten Lankhorst <maarten.lankhorst@canonical.com> |
commit | commitdiff | tree |
2014-09-03 | Maarten Lankhorst | drm/qxl: Remove release_lock stupidity Signed-off-by: Maarten Lankhorst <maarten.lankhorst@canonical.com> |
commit | commitdiff | tree |
2014-09-02 | Maarten Lankhorst | drm/nouveau: use shared fences for readable objects Signed-off-by: Maarten Lankhorst <maarten.lankhorst@canonical.com> |
commit | commitdiff | tree |
2014-09-02 | Maarten Lankhorst | drm/nouveau: Keep only a single list for validation. Signed-off-by: Maarten Lankhorst <maarten.lankhorst@canonical.com> |
commit | commitdiff | tree |
2014-09-02 | Maarten Lankhorst | drm/ttm: use rcu in core ttm Signed-off-by: Maarten Lankhorst <maarten.lankhorst@canonical.com> |
commit | commitdiff | tree |
2014-09-02 | Maarten Lankhorst | drm/vmwgfx: use rcu in vmw_user_dmabuf_synccpu_grab Signed-off-by: Maarten Lankhorst <maarten.lankhorst@canonical.com> |
commit | commitdiff | tree |
2014-09-02 | Maarten Lankhorst | drm/radeon: use rcu waits in some ioctls Signed-off-by: Maarten Lankhorst <maarten.lankhorst@canonical.com> |
commit | commitdiff | tree |
2014-09-02 | Maarten Lankhorst | drm/nouveau: use rcu in nouveau_gem_ioctl_cpu_prep Signed-off-by: Maarten Lankhorst <maarten.lankhorst@canonical.com> |
commit | commitdiff | tree |
2014-09-02 | Maarten Lankhorst | drm/ttm: flip the switch, and convert to dma_fence Signed-off-by: Maarten Lankhorst <maarten.lankhorst@canonical.com> |
commit | commitdiff | tree |
2014-09-02 | Maarten Lankhorst | drm/qxl: rework to new fence interface Signed-off-by: Maarten Lankhorst <maarten.lankhorst@canonical.com> |
commit | commitdiff | tree |
2014-09-02 | Maarten Lankhorst | drm/nouveau: rework to new fence interface Signed-off-by: Maarten Lankhorst <maarten.lankhorst@canonical.com> |
commit | commitdiff | tree |
2014-09-02 | Maarten Lankhorst | drm/vmwgfx: rework to new fence interface, v2 Signed-off-by: Maarten Lankhorst <maarten.lankhorst@canonical.com> |
commit | commitdiff | tree |
2014-09-02 | Maarten Lankhorst | drm/vmwgfx: get rid of different types of fence_flags... Signed-off-by: Maarten Lankhorst <maarten.lankhorst@canonical.com> |
commit | commitdiff | tree |
2014-09-01 | Maarten Lankhorst | drm/radeon: use common fence implementation for fences, v4 Signed-off-by: Maarten Lankhorst <maarten.lankhorst@canonical.com> |
commit | commitdiff | tree |
2014-09-01 | Maarten Lankhorst | drm/ttm: kill off some members to ttm_validate_buffer Signed-off-by: Maarten Lankhorst <maarten.lankhorst@canonical.com> |
commit | commitdiff | tree |
2014-09-01 | Maarten Lankhorst | drm/ttm: add interruptible parameter to ttm_eu_reserve_buffers Signed-off-by: Maarten Lankhorst <maarten.lankhorst@canonical.com> |
commit | commitdiff | tree |
2014-09-01 | Maarten Lankhorst | drm/ttm: kill fence_lock Signed-off-by: Maarten Lankhorst <maarten.lankhorst@canonical.com> |
commit | commitdiff | tree |
2014-09-01 | Maarten Lankhorst | drm/ttm: call ttm_bo_wait while inside a reservation Signed-off-by: Maarten Lankhorst <maarten.lankhorst@canonical.com> |
commit | commitdiff | tree |
2014-09-01 | Maarten Lankhorst | drm/nouveau: require reservations for nouveau_fence_sync... Signed-off-by: Maarten Lankhorst <maarten.lankhorst@canonical.com> |
commit | commitdiff | tree |
2014-09-01 | Maarten Lankhorst | drm/nouveau: add reservation to nouveau_gem_ioctl_cpu_prep Signed-off-by: Maarten Lankhorst <maarten.lankhorst@canonical.com> |
commit | commitdiff | tree |
2013-01-15 | Maarten Lankhorst | drm/ttm: unexport ttm_bo_wait_unreserved Signed-off-by: Maarten Lankhorst <maarten.lankhorst@canonical.com> |
commit | commitdiff | tree |
2013-01-15 | Maarten Lankhorst | drm/nouveau: use ttm_bo_reserve_slowpath in validate_init, v2 Signed-off-by: Maarten Lankhorst <maarten.lankhorst@canonical.com> |
commit | commitdiff | tree |
2013-01-15 | Maarten Lankhorst | drm/ttm: use ttm_bo_reserve_slowpath_nolru in ttm_eu_reserve... Signed-off-by: Maarten Lankhorst <maarten.lankhorst@canonical.com> |
commit | commitdiff | tree |
2013-01-15 | Maarten Lankhorst | drm/ttm: add ttm_bo_reserve_slowpath Signed-off-by: Maarten Lankhorst <maarten.lankhorst@canonical.com> |
commit | commitdiff | tree |
2013-01-15 | Maarten Lankhorst | drm/ttm: cleanup ttm_eu_reserve_buffers handling Signed-off-by: Maarten Lankhorst <maarten.lankhorst@canonical.com> |
commit | commitdiff | tree |
2013-01-15 | Maarten Lankhorst | drm/ttm: remove lru_lock around ttm_bo_reserve Signed-off-by: Maarten Lankhorst <maarten.lankhorst@canonical.com> |
commit | commitdiff | tree |
2013-01-15 | Maarten Lankhorst | drm/nouveau: increase reservation sequence every retry Signed-off-by: Maarten Lankhorst <maarten.lankhorst@canonical.com> |
commit | commitdiff | tree |
2013-01-15 | Maarten Lankhorst | drm/vmwgfx: always use ttm_bo_is_reserved Signed-off-by: Maarten Lankhorst <maarten.lankhorst@canonical.com> |
commit | commitdiff | tree |